What exactly are Montessori Colleges?


Montessori educational institutions are according to the academic philosophy and techniques developed by Dr. Maria Montessori, an Italian medical professional and educator. From the early 1900s, Montessori started her perform with young children who ended up thought of uneducable at the time. By means of thorough observation and experimentation, she produced a baby-centered strategy that emphasizes independence, flexibility within just restrictions, and respect for a child’s all-natural psychological, physical, and social progress.

Today, Montessori universities are available everywhere in the environment, serving children from infancy via adolescence. The hallmark of these colleges is really a learning ecosystem that encourages children to discover and discover at their own personal tempo, fostering a like of Studying that could previous a life span.

The Montessori Process: Main Principles


Montessori instruction is guided by many key rules that notify the look of Montessori educational facilities as well as tactic of educators in just them:

  • Little one-Centered Finding out: Montessori lecture rooms are developed across the requires of the youngsters, letting them to choose charge of their own individual learning.

  • Ready Ecosystem: The classroom is meticulously arranged with materials and pursuits which have been accessible and inviting to kids. This ecosystem is meant to stimulate exploration and discovery.

  • Hands-On Learning: Children find out by performing, utilizing a wide range of educational products which might be created to be self-correcting and to show distinct abilities or concepts.

  • Mixed Age Teams: Montessori lecture rooms generally comprise a mix of ages, permitting younger kids to discover from older friends and older children to strengthen their Studying by educating principles they have now mastered.

  • Guided Liberty: Inside the ready setting, children have the freedom to decide on their actions, though the teacher guides and facilitates the training procedure.


Montessori Classroom Dynamics


Walk right into a Montessori classroom, and you could possibly be surprised by Everything you see—or instead, what You do not see. There aren't any rows of desks facing a Instructor in the entrance from the place. Alternatively, kids will often be identified Doing the job independently or in tiny teams, engaged in a variety of duties, from sorting coloured beads to working towards cursive creating on sandpaper letters.

The Instructor, normally known as a tutorial, moves quietly among the the children, supplying support as desired but mainly enabling college students to direct their own individual Studying. The aim is not to fill youngsters with information and figures but to cultivate their normal need to find out and to aid them produce the abilities they need to accomplish that efficiently.

Important Factors of a Montessori Schooling


Montessori education is exclusive in its method of training and Finding out. Here are several of The main element factors that make Montessori educational institutions one of a kind:

  • Specially Intended Materials: Montessori components are didactic, which means They are made to educate certain classes. They normally have a sensorial basis, aiding young children to be familiar with summary principles by partaking their senses.

  • Deal with Everyday living Skills: Practical life things to do absolutely are a staple of Montessori instruction, instructing young children every day expertise like pouring, sweeping, and tying shoelaces. These actions aren't pretty much the abilities on their own but about developing focus, coordination, and independence.

  • Emphasis on Peace and International Citizenship: Montessori universities typically incorporate classes about peace, cultural diversity, as well as interconnectedness of all daily life, Using the purpose of fostering empathy and worldwide recognition.

  • Evaluation By way of Observation: In lieu of relying on assessments and grades, Montessori teachers assess kid's progress by way of careful observation and individualized tracking in their achievements.
